Healthcare Services

Taking care of your health is essential, even when you’re traveling. Sweden has a robust healthcare system that ensures high-quality medical services. Here are some key points to consider regarding healthcare services in Sweden:

  • Emergency services: In case of emergencies, dial 112 for immediate assistance. The emergency services in Sweden are prompt and efficient.
  • Health insurance: It’s recommended to have travel insurance that covers medical expenses while in Sweden. Check with your insurance provider to ensure you have adequate coverage.
  • Pharmacies: Pharmacies, known as “Apotek” in Swedish, can be found throughout the country. They offer over-the-counter medications and prescription drugs.

Communication Services

Staying connected is crucial for nomads, and Sweden has excellent communication services to meet your needs. Here are some options for communication services in Sweden:

  • Mobile networks: Sweden has reliable mobile networks offering good coverage throughout the country. Major providers include Telia, Tele2, and Telenor.
  • Prepaid SIM cards: If you’re staying in Sweden for an extended period, consider getting a prepaid SIM card. They are available at convenience stores, supermarkets, and mobile network stores.
  • Internet access: Most accommodations, cafes, and public spaces in Sweden offer free Wi-Fi access. Additionally, you can find internet cafes in major cities.

Banking and Financial Services

Managing your finances is essential when living as a nomad. Sweden has a reliable banking system and offers various financial services. Here are some key points to consider:

  • Banks: Sweden has several major banks, including Swedbank, SEB, and Nordea. Opening a bank account is relatively straightforward, and ATMs are widely available.
  • Currency: The official currency of Sweden is the Swedish Krona (SEK). It’s advisable to carry some cash for small transactions, as not all places accept cards.
  • Online banking: Swedish banks offer convenient online banking services, allowing you to manage your finances remotely.
